CISA: China’s daily crude steel output fall in July
|
According to statistics released by China Iron and Steel Association (CISA), the country’s daily crude steel output was estimated at 1.949 million tons in the last ten days of July, falling by 2.2% from the previous ten days.
Hence, CISA predicted that China’s daily crude steel output would be at 1.967 million tons in July, lower than 2.007 million tons in June.
It’s analyzed that the Chinese steelmakers have cut the output to release the high inventory.
